lifters and setting lash

ok so when setting my lash i noticed one thing. some of the rockers i could press on the back and spring the pushrod into the lifter and others i couldnt. for example on cyl 1 i set my lash at zero gave it a 1/4 turn pash zero lash. those rockers are set. i did the same for both. On the exhaust side rocker after i set the lash i could push on the back of the roller rocker and the push rod would plunge into the lifter fairly easy. on the intake side it wouldnt plunge in at all. as i was going through i noticed that some would and some wouldnt. i assume this is normal?? The car hasnt been started in a few weeks so im hoping the lifters just got a little dry.

If I recall, mine were kind of like that when I first set them. Once I primed the engine they all tightened up real nice.
